What is a sample coordinator?
What does a sample coordinator do?
A sample coordinator most commonly works in the fashion industry, although some positions are also available in food preparation or other retail sectors. As a sample coordinator, you are the first line of contact for designers submitting new merchandise to your employer. Your responsibilities involve organizing and cataloging these new samples, as well as determining whether the clothing or accessories fit with your company’s branding strategy. You may use models to photograph the samples before forwarding them to the buyers, who make the final purchasing decision based on the information that you provide.

What is the difference between Sample Coordinator vs Laboratory Technician?
| Aspect | Sample Coordinator | Laboratory Technician |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| High school diploma or equivalent; some roles may require certification in sample handling | Associate's degree or certification in laboratory technology |
| Work Environment | Office or administrative setting, coordinating sample logistics | Laboratory setting, performing tests and analyses |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Used in healthcare, research, and manufacturing industries for sample management | Common in clinical, research, and industrial labs for testing procedures |
The Sample Coordinator primarily manages the logistics and documentation of samples, ensuring proper handling and tracking. In contrast, the Laboratory Technician conducts tests and analyses on samples within a lab environment. While both roles require knowledge of sample handling, the Coordinator focuses on coordination and administration, whereas the Technician is involved in technical testing and analysis.

Job description
- Mass spectrometry: small molecule identification and structural analysis, targeted and untargeted metabolomics, proteomics, lipidomics, MS imaging.
- NMR spectroscopy: small molecule and macromolecular solution structures, protein-ligand interactions, protein dynamics.
- X-ray crystallography: small molecule and macromolecular crystal structure determination.
- Education, training and outreach: METRIC offers training to new users, enhances graduate and undergraduate education through providing formal instruction, organizing educational materials, short courses and workshops to support users, maintaining protocols for routine sample handling, and hosting regular forums for users to interact and share new methods.

- Serve as the point of contact for client inquiries in the area of small molecule analysis by targeted and untargeted metabolomics, including lipidomics.
- Provide expert advice on experimental design, including selection of sample preparation techniques and analytical methods, to ensure methodological rigor and feasibility.
- Collaborate with other staff members to develop and optimize metabolomics experimental protocols.
- Stay abreast of the latest advances in analytical methods and techniques to integrate into research projects.
- Perform liquid, liquid-liquid, or SPE extraction, derivatization, and other pre-analytical steps to ensure sample integrity and suitability for downstream analysis.
- Operate and maintain LC-MS metabolomics instrumentation (e.g. Thermo TSQ Altis Triple Quadrupole, Exploris 240, Exploris 480, ID-X).
- Develop and implement standard operating procedures (SOPs) for sample handling and preparation to ensure consistency across studies.
3. Data Analysis and Interpretation:
- Perform metabolomics studies and report the results (analyte peak area or concentrations) using relevant software such as Skyline, MS-Dial, and Compound Discoverer.
- Use appropriate statistical and bioinformatics tools to extract meaningful biological insights.
- Perform pathway analysis using specialized software and databases, as needed.
- Interpret complex datasets and collaborate with researchers to contextualize findings within the scope of the project.
- Prepare detailed reports and visualizations of data for internal review, publication in scientific journals, and in grant applications.
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date laboratory records, including experimental protocols, data logs, and inventory of samples and reagents.
- Coordinate with the operations manager to ensure adequate supplies; ensure continuity of operations by coordinating maintenance of major instrumentation and associated ancillary equipment.
- Assist in the training and supervision of staff and students in metabolomics techniques and best practices.
- Contribute to the preparation of manuscripts, grant applications, and progress reports for funding agencies.
- Ensure compliance with institutional and regulatory requirements related to biosafety, data management, and ethical standards.

North Carolina State University (NCSU), located in Raleigh, NC, US, is a leading educational institution with a strong emphasis on research, academics, and public service. Established in 1887, NCSU operates in the education industry and endeavors to foster student success, and promote economic development by providing high-quality, affordable education, and conducting groundbreaking research across a variety of disciplines. With more than 100 majors, its academic offerings range from undergraduates to postgraduates along with doctoral studies - in various fields like engineering, natural resources, humanities, and social sciences. NCSU is firmly anchored on the core values of respect, responsibility, integrity, and innovation. Its mission is to create economic, societal, and intellectual prosperity for the people of North Carolina and the nation.
